How to Take Train from Singapore to JB

Alright, so how do you hop on this train? The KTM Shuttle Tebrau, operated by Keretapi Tanah Melayu (KTM), is your VIP past the border madness, taking you from Woodlands CIQ (Singapore) to JB Sentral (Malaysia) in just five minutes.

That’s right—when a bus is still queuing at the checkpoint, you could already be digging into a plate of nasi lemak in JB.

Why take it? Four solid reasons:

Super Fast: With just five minutes of Singapore to JB travel time, the KTM Shuttle Tebrau beats the hour (or more) you’d spend stuck on the road.
Budget-Friendly: Way cheaper than a taxi or private hire car.
No Traffic Jams: Skip the Causeway chaos like a pro.
Hassle-Free: Direct clearance at CIQ checkpoints means no extra waiting.

How to Buy Train Ticket from Singapore to JB

So, you’re sold on taking the train. Now, how do you get a ticket? The first rule: don’t wait till the last minute!

Tickets for the KTM Shuttle Tebrau vanish faster than your phone battery at 1% because there are only 320 seats per trip and thousands of people commute daily between Singapore and JB. Whether it’s workers, students, or weekend travellers, everyone wants a piece of this five-minute shortcut.

That’s why knowing the ins and outs of KTM train Singapore to JB booking is crucial. Snag your ticket early, or you might just be left staring at a fully booked schedule.

Here’s where you can grab yours:

1. KTM’s Official Website

The go-to place for direct bookings. Head to the KTMB website, search for the Shuttle Tebrau route, pick your date, and pay. It’s straightforward, but the site can be a bit slow or buggy sometimes, so patience is key.

2. KTM Mobile App

If you’re always on your phone, this is your best bet. The KTM MobTicket app lets you book, pay, and check schedules easily.

3. KTM Counters at Woodlands CIQ or JB Sentral

Technically an option, but unless you love disappointment, avoid this. Tickets sell out days (sometimes weeks) in advance, so walking to the counter is risky. Plus, queues can be long, and there’s no guarantee you’ll get your preferred timing.

4. Third-Party Travel Platforms

Some sites may offer bookings, making it even easier to secure a seat. Double-check your details before confirming, and always book from a trusted site to avoid scams.

Singapore to JB Train Ticket Price

Let’s talk about money—because knowing the price before you board is way better than awkwardly fumbling for spare change at the gate.

Here’s the fare breakdown for the Singapore to JB train ticket in 2025:

Route

Price

Woodlands - JB Sentral

S$5

JB Sentral - Woodlands

S$5

The fare is charged in Singapore dollars when departing from Singapore and in Malaysian Ringgit when departing from Malaysia, but it’s always the equivalent of S$5. If paying in Malaysian Ringgit, the amount may vary slightly due to exchange rates!

Singapore to JB Train Timing

The KTM Shuttle Tebrau runs daily, shuttling commuters between Singapore and Malaysia like clockwork. With 31 trips per day, trains depart every 30 to 120 minutes depending on the time of the day. Unless you're stuck in a booking war, you won’t have to wait too long.

Here’s the schedule:

Time of Day

JB Sentral - Woodlands

Woodlands - JB Sentral

First Train

05:00 AM

08:30 AM

Last Train

10:45 PM

11:45 PM

Meanwhile, peak hours can be a bit of a battlefield. Early mornings see a flood of commuters heading to Singapore for work, while evenings bring the reverse—workers heading home to JB.

Weekends? That’s when Singaporeans storm JB for food, shopping, and cheap petrol. Book early if you’re travelling during these times or risk missing out!

Tip: Use the official KTMB website or mobile app to check real-time train timings.

Departure from Singapore and Arrival in JB: What to Expect

Boarding the KTM Shuttle Tebrau is a breeze compared to the traffic-logged Causeway, but only if you know what you’re doing. Here’s the game plan:

Before Departure

Show up at Woodlands CIQ at least 30–45 minutes before departure. This train doesn’t wait, and if you miss it, your ticket goes poof—no refunds, no reschedules.

Immigration Process

Get your passport stamped at Woodlands CIQ.
Board the train immediately after clearance.
Once at JB Sentral, clear customs before officially stepping into Malaysia.

Things to Prepare

Passport (valid for at least 6 months).
Printed or digital ticket (no ticket, no ride).

Baggage and Prohibited Items

No large suitcases.
No sharp objects or flammables.

After Arrival

The train drops you inside JB Sentral, a transport hub in the heart of Johor Bahru. Here’s what you can do:

Currency Exchange: There are plenty of money changers at JB Sentral where you can get Malaysian Ringgit at competitive rates.
SIM Cards and Data Plans: You’ll find mobile kiosks selling SIM cards and data plans right inside the station, so you can stay connected without breaking the bank.
Shopping and Food: JB City Square Mall is just a five-minute walk away, packed with restaurants, cafés, and shops to explore.
Transport Options: Whether you’re heading to Legoland, Mount Austin, or just around town, you’ll find Grab, taxis, and buses readily available outside JB Sentral to take you wherever you need to go.
